Baghdad Bob
March 20th, 2013 3:00 PMFormer Iraqi Information Minister Mohammed Saeed al-Sahhaf was given this nickname, as well as Comical Ali, for his colorful daily news briefings full of propaganda and misinformation throughout the Second Gulf War.
